本文介绍了如何使用宝塔面板与Nginx和Spark集成,构建一个高效、稳定的服务器架构,我们通过宝塔面板配置Nginx作为反向代理服务器,以处理来自客户端的请求并将其转发给Spark应用,我们安装并配置了Apache Spark,实现了实时数据处理和分析功能,通过这种集成方式,我们可以充分利用Nginx的高性能和Spark的灵活性,实现一个强大且可靠的服务器架构,满足高并发、大数据处理等需求。
随着云计算和大数据技术的快速发展,服务器的搭建和管理已经成为许多开发者和运维人员面临的挑战,为了提高服务器的运行效率和稳定性,本文将详细介绍如何使用宝塔面板与Nginx和Spark进行集成,构建一套高效、稳定的服务器架构。
宝塔面板简介
宝塔面板是一款基于Web的服务器管理面板,它支持多种操作系统,如Linux、Windows等,通过宝塔面板,用户可以轻松实现服务器的安装、配置、管理和监控,大大提高了服务器管理的效率。
Nginx简介
Nginx是一种高性能的HTTP和反向代理服务器,同时也用作邮件代理服务器,它具有轻量级、高并发、低资源消耗等特点,被广泛应用于网站搭建、负载均衡等领域。
Spark简介
Apache Spark是一个快速且通用的集群计算系统,支持批处理、流处理、机器学习和图计算等多种大数据应用场景,Spark以其高效、灵活的特点,成为了大数据处理领域的首选工具。
宝塔面板Nginx集成
宝塔面板提供了简洁的界面和丰富的功能,使得Nginx的安装和配置变得非常简单,以下是集成过程的具体步骤:
-
安装宝塔面板
在服务器上安装宝塔面板,具体步骤可以参考宝塔面板的官方文档。
-
配置Nginx
在宝塔面板的“软件商店”中搜索并安装Nginx,然后在面板中配置Nginx的相关参数,如端口号、服务器名称、根目录等。
-
部署Spark
在宝塔面板的“软件商店”中搜索并安装Spark,然后在面板中配置Spark的相关参数,如master节点和worker节点的IP地址和端口等。
宝塔面板NginxSpark集成实现高效服务
通过宝塔面板将Nginx和Spark集成在一起,可以实现高效的服务架构:
-
负载均衡
利用Nginx的负载均衡功能,将客户端的请求分发到多个Spark节点上进行处理,从而提高系统的整体处理能力和可用性。
-
反向代理
通过Nginx的反向代理功能,将客户的请求转发到Spark应用上,实现对Spark应用的访问控制和安全隔离。
-
数据缓存
利用Nginx的性能优势,将常用的数据缓存到Nginx节点上,减少对Spark节点的计算压力,提高整体性能。
本文详细介绍了如何使用宝塔面板与Nginx和Spark进行集成,构建一套高效、稳定的服务器架构,通过这种集成方式,不仅可以提高服务器的运行效率和稳定性,还可以实现负载均衡、反向代理和数据缓存等功能,满足现代应用程序对于高性能和高可靠性的需求。


还没有评论,来说两句吧...